Output 423ca28b0a7c2940658ec22f4a6651564f44b97b7ea93e3877635f9f4cd9000c:0

value
2392285
script pubkey
OP_HASH160 OP_PUSHBYTES_20 27ec59243828bca51019297680993cfd63acf033 OP_EQUAL
address
35L7QnaLUfeBnoSPuTsrx5We94RYxiHedN
transaction
423ca28b0a7c2940658ec22f4a6651564f44b97b7ea93e3877635f9f4cd9000c
spent
true